DNL622 (ETV:IDUA) is an investigational fusion protein drug candidate developed by Denali Therapeutics. It is designed as an enzyme replacement therapy for mucopolysaccharidosis type I (MPS I), a rare lysosomal storage disorder caused by deficiency of the enzyme alpha-L-iduronidase (IDUA). DNL622 utilizes Denali’s proprietary Enzyme Transport Vehicle (ETV) technology to deliver recombinant alpha-L-iduronidase across the blood-brain barrier and into the central nervous system as well as peripheral tissues. The goal is to degrade accumulated heparan sulfate and dermatan sulfate in lysosomes, thereby addressing both neurological and systemic manifestations of MPS I. As of early 2025, DNL622 is in IND-enabling preclinical development[1][2].
